Dear Pakistan Project Supporters,

This summer brought important milestones as girls completed their annual examinations, graduates prepared for their next chapter, and a new group of students joined the project.

Celebrating Academic Milestones

Students across the project have been working hard:

  • 20 girls completed their Grade 10 matriculation examinations and graduated from the project.
  • 19 girls completed their Higher Secondary School annual examinations.
  • 3 girls completed their Grade 11 annual examinations.

We are incredibly proud of their determination and all they have accomplished!

17 Graduates Are Continuing Their Education

One of the most exciting updates came after our Grade 10 students completed the program: 17 of the 20 graduates independently applied to Government Colleges to continue their studies.

Parents shared that the support their daughters received through the project motivated them to continue investing in their education even after direct project support ended.

At the same time, 13 new Grade 9 students joined the project, giving another group of girls the opportunity to benefit from educational support.

Ready for the New School Year

To help students start the new academic year prepared, every girl in the project received a new school uniform and school bag, helping ease the cost of essential school supplies for their families.

Education also extends beyond the classroom. Bedari held a session on preventing street harassment, attended by 37 project students alongside other students and teachers. These sessions help girls build the knowledge, confidence, and life skills to navigate challenges in their communities.
